The Resultant Set of Policy (RSoP) Wizard is provided to make policy implementation and troubleshooting easier. The RSoP Wizard is a query engine that works in two modes: logging mode and planning mode. In logging mode, the wizard polls existing policies and any applications associated with a particular user or computer, and then reports the results of the query. In planning mode, the wizard asks questions about a planned policy implementation, and then reports the results of the query.

DNS is a service used in Transmission Control Protocol/Internet Protocol (TCP/IP) networks, such as the Internet, to locate computers and services through user-friendly names. DNS provides a method of naming computers and network services using a hierarchy of domains. When a user enters a user-friendly DNS name in an application, DNS services can resolve the name to other information associated with the name, such as an IP address. For example, it’s easy for most users who want to locate a computer on a network to remember and learn a friendly name such as example.microsoft.com. However, computers communicate over a network by using numeric addresses. DNS provides a way to map the user friendly name for a computer or service to its numeric address. If you have used a Web browser, you have used DNS.
Active Directory uses DNS as its domain naming and location service. DNS provides the following benefits:
DNS names are user friendly, which means they are easier to remember than IP addresses.
DNS names remain more constant than IP addresses. An IP address for a server can change, but the server name remains the same.

Popularly known as phone adapter, an ATA is a communication device, which enacts an important role as a hardware interface between an analog telephone system and a digital VoIP line.
This device is not needed while using PC-to-PC Voice over IP, but is highly desirable if one subscribes for a monthly Voice over IP service and intends to use the existing phones. This device connects to either a DSL modem, already linked to the phone line or cable modem, which is attached to cable television connection. One of the most appreciable qualities of these devices is that they are completely portable and can be used to make and receive phone calls from anywhere by simply connecting it to any broadband modem.
